Find second highest salary in java 8
WebIf you look at data, you will find that the second maximum salary, in this case, is 6000, and the employee name is Henry. Now let’s see some SQL examples to find out this second maximum salary. But, if you are new to SQL world, it's better to start with a comprehensive SQL course like The Complete SQL Bootcamp course by Jose Portilla on Udemy. WebExample : In this example we are finding the second highest salary of an employee. Arrange record in descending order of salary and limit it to the second one. Your query looks like -. sql = "SELECT * FROM employee ORDER BY salary DESC LIMIT 1,1".
Find second highest salary in java 8
Did you know?
WebDec 24, 2024 · Second Highest Salary using JPA method. I recently faced an interview question to find 2nd highest salary from MySQL table. select Distinct salary from … WebYou can sort the array and then return second last element in the array but it will be done in o (nlogn) time, Algorithm: Initialize highest and secondHighest with minimum possible value. Iterate over array. If current element is greater than highest Assign secondHighest = highest; Assign highest = currentElement
WebApr 9, 2024 · In this quick tutorial, we'll explore various ways to find the maximum value in a Java Map.We'll also see how new features in Java 8 have simplified this operation. Before we begin let's briefly recap how objects are compared in Java.. Typically objects can express a natural ordering by implementing the method compareTo() from the … WebMay 30, 2024 · 1. Find the maximum salary. int maxSalary = employees.stream () .map (Employee::getSalary) .max (Integer::compare).get (); 2. Filter the employee on the basis of maximum salary. Stream employee = employees.stream () .filter (emp -> emp.getSalary () == maxSalary); See the complete example. Employee.java
WebThe Stream API is a powerful, but simple to understand set of tools for processing the sequence of elements in other words Stream API is used to process coll... WebMar 4, 2024 · Find max or min object by object property List employees = new ArrayList(); //add few employees Comparator comparator = …
WebFind second highest salary : For finding the highest salary you can directly use MAX(salary) function and for lowest salary you can use MIN(salary) function. There is …
WebSep 15, 2024 · I have Employee defined as follows: class Employee { private Long salary; private String department; // getters, constructor, etc. } There’s a list of Employee. I am trying to get an employee with the second-highest salary for each department. I found a way to get an employee with the second-highest salary using the following code: […] rocscience tech supportWebJun 30, 2024 · Using Subquery to find second highest salary of Employee First, we find the employee with highest salary. To do this we run this query: 1 2 3 SELECT … o\u0027rafferty high school lansing miWebApr 29, 2024 · If you were looking for the second highest paid employee, then it would be necessary to use DENSE_RANK. But this homework assignment was looking for the highest paid employee, so RANK is perfectly fine, and solutions 1 and 2 are correct. Solution 13 In case you have multiple table for companies, employees, salaries rocs coverWebMar 16, 2024 · Now, to find the second highest salary, we nest the above query into another query as written below. SELECT MAX (SALARY) FROM Employee WHERE SALARY < (SELECT MAX (SALARY) FROM Employee); This query will give you the desired output i.e 12000, which is the second highest salary. Output- Conclusion rocs cprWebApr 22, 2024 · Java 8 summingInt : summingInt (ToIntFunction mapper) is method in Collector class. It produces the sum of an integer-valued function applied to the input elements. Like summingInt (), summingLong (ToLongFunction mapper) also a method in same Collector class. It produces the sum of a long-valued function … o\u0027quinn school mount pleasant scWebJava Streams Interview Question - 10 - Get Second Highest/Lowest Number using Streams 3,586 views Dec 13, 2024 Java Streams Interview Question - 10 - Get Second Highest/Lowest Number... rocs creoleWebMay 30, 2024 · In Java 8, Stream API’s max method returns the maximum element of this stream according to the provided Comparator. ... Test Case: We have a list of employees … rocs creole food fontana